\par Before turning to the arguments advanced before me it is important to be clear about the basis on which the High Court will accept jurisdiction in a matter such as this.
\par 
\par That the scope for intervention is narrow is immediately apparent from section 61(1) of ALTA which reads as follows:
\par 
\par }\pard \ltrpar\ql \li720\ri0\nowidctlpar\wrapdefault\faauto\adjustright\rin0\lin720\itap0\pararsid13527903 {\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
"The proceedings, hearing, determination, award, certificates or orders of the Central Agricultural Tribunal or of a Tribunal shall not be called in question in any Court of Law}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id7486236\charrsid7814279  }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 ...".
\par }\pard \ltrpar\ql \li0\ri0\nowidctlpar\wrapdefault\faauto\adjustright\rin0\lin0\itap0\pararsid13527903 {\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
\par The Fiji Court of Appeal has explained the basis on which the High Court may intervene. In }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Asmat Ali v. Mohammed Jalil}{\rtlch\fcs1 
\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279  }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279 (FCA 111/85 - }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id7486236\charrsid7814279 FCA Reports 86/}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 36) Mishra J.A. answering the first q
uestion raised in that case namely "Can the Supreme Court exercise supervisor}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279 y}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279  jurisdiction over specially created judicial inst}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279 itutions like the two Tribunals}
{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 ?" said:
\par 
\par }\pard \ltrpar\ql \li720\ri0\nowidctlpar\wrapdefault\faauto\adjustright\rin0\lin720\itap0\pararsid593644 {\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279 "}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 (This) question does not present any great difficulty and we concur with the Learned J
udge, for the reasons that he has given, that where the Tribunals act beyond their powers the Supreme Court can exercise its supervisory powers to control them. The origin of the jurisdiction was discussed by this Court in }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 
\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 K.R. Latchan v. Sunbeam Transport and Others}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
 (45, 51, 57 and 61 of 1983) and limitations are further set out in }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Manoa Bale v. Public Service Appeals Board}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 
\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279  (23 of 1985)".
\par }\pard \ltrpar\ql \li0\ri0\nowidctlpar\wrapdefault\faauto\adjustright\rin0\lin0\itap0\pararsid13527903 {\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
\par Later in the same case Mishra J.A. said:
\par 
\par }\pard \ltrpar\ql \li720\ri0\nowidctlpar\wrapdefault\faauto\adjustright\rin0\lin720\itap0\pararsid593644 {\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
"It is not for this Court to consider whether the correct Orders were made under the}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279  appropriate provisions of ALTA, }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 
\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 the sole issue here being whether it was within the powers of the Tribunal to make the Orders that they made}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id7486236\charrsid7814279  }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 ....".
\par }\pard \ltrpar\ql \li0\ri0\nowidctlpar\wrapdefault\faauto\adjustright\rin0\lin0\itap0\pararsid13527903 {\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
\par These latter remarks are especially important since they clarify the limitations of the revisional powers exercisable by the High Court in respect to the CAT.
\par 
\par As is made clear by }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Manoa Bale's}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
 case the difficult questions which followed the decision of the House of Lords in }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Anisminic Limited v. Foreign Compensation Commission}{
\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279  [1969] 2 AC 147 relating t
o errors within and without jurisdiction have been resolved in Fiji by the decision to follow the approach taken by the Privy Council in }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
South East Asia Fire Bricks Sdn Bhd v. Non Metallic Mineral Products Manufacturing Employees Union}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279  [1981] AC 363, by the High Court of Australia in }
{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Houssein v. Under Secretary Department of }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279 I}{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 ndustrial Relations}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279  (1982) 38 ALR 577 and in New Zealand (see }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
New Zealand Engineering etc Union v. Court of Arbitration}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279  [1976] 2 NZLR 283 and also }{\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Eastern (Auckland) Rugby Football Club Inc v. Licensing Control Commission}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
 [1979] 1 NZLR 367). The effect of this approach is that the Court will only intervene in the face of a privative clause in the legislation where the alleged error of law is an erroneous exercise of 
excess jurisdiction. It will not intervene to correct an error of law within jurisdiction.

\par In the present case, Mr. Narayan, who had inherited the brief from Mr. S.M. Koya submitted that the CAT had erred in law on the face of the record when dealing with the legal effect of the Applicant's surrender in 1969 of}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 
\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279  }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
the 6 acres. He also generally adopted and advanced the other grounds of complaint set out in the Amended Statement which had been drafted by Mr. Koya but did not press them individually.
\par 
\par Mr. Naray
an argued that the CAT's error was its application of the law of surrender to the settlement in 1969. He referred to Halsbury 4th Edition Volume 17 paragraph 444 and note 13 thereto. He suggested that the 6 acres had only been surrendered subject to a con
d
ition precedent namely that the Boys Home would be built. Since the home was not built, it was argued, the condition had failed and therefore the Applicant was entitled to retake possession of what he had surrendered. Of course, if the Applicant was in fa
ct entitled to take possession of the 6 acres then his prospects of succeeding on the application for a declaration of a tenancy over those 6 acres would have been vastly improved.
\par 
\par Now, I can understand that the Applicant might have a sense of grievance as
 to what has occurred or rather not occurred. He feels that he was cheated of the 6 acres by a false promise to build a Boys Hostel. But the fact is that the plan to build a Boys Home was never a condition included in the settlement and was nowhere else r
educed into writing. (See Indemnity, Guarantee and Bailment Act - Cap. 232 - section 59). In my view the hope, wish or plan to build a Boys Home could not amount to a condition precedent and the CAT reached the}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 
\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279  }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 right conclusion. It should, furthermore, not 
be overlooked that it was not as if the Applicant did not derive a substantial benefit from the settlement. He started with a share farming agreement over 16 acres determinable at 12 months notice and ended up with a probable 40 year tenancy over 10 acres
.
\par 
\par The more fundamental difficulty about Mr. Narayan's argument was, however, that even if I were satisfied that he had demonstrated that the CAT had made one or more errors of l
aw then I would additionally and crucially have to be satisfied that those errors were without the CAT's jurisdiction. But the main thrust of Mr. Narayan's argument was that the error complained of was an error of law on the face of the record and he did 
not attempt to demonstrate that they were errors in excess of jurisdiction. Even had he made the attempt I do not think it would have been successful. Having read the record and compared it with the grounds of complaint lis}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 
\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id8921936\charrsid7814279 ted in the amended Statement (a }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 St
atement which as pointed out by Mr. Mishra bore an uncanny resemblance to the grounds of appeal before the CAT) I am satisfied that each of the decisions and rulings made by the CAT was entirely within its jurisdiction and accordingly and following }{
\rtlch\fcs1 \ab\ai\af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\b\i\f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Manna Bale's}{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 
 case they are not open to Review.
\par 
\par There is a further consideration. The decision which it is now sought to quash was made by the CAT in August 1987. While I accept that the delays that occurred in disposing of this matter were not entirely the fault
 of the Applicant I think he must bear some part of the blame for failing to bring the matter on to final resolution. Perhaps the fact that he is continuing to occupy the land rent-free has some bearing on the matter.
\par }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279 
\par }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 Even if I were not satisfied that Jud
icial Review is not available to the Applicant in respect of the decision which he seeks to impeach I would decline to exercise my discretion in his favour after such a long lapse of time.
\par }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id593644\charrsid7814279 
\par }{\rtlch\fcs1 \af0\afs24 \ltrch\fcs0 \fs24\lang2057\langfe1033\langnp2057\insrsid10701109\charrsid7814279 In all the circumstances the Motion fails and is dismissed.
